What Hainaut is known for

The carnivals

The Carnival of Binche, with its Gilles in wax masks and ostrich plumes, is recognised by UNESCO as a masterpiece of intangible heritage.

Tournai and the Scheldt

One of the oldest cities in Belgium, with a Romanesque cathedral of five towers and a belfry that is the earliest in the country.

The Sambre valley

Around Charleroi and La Louvière the coal age left slag heaps, canals and boat lifts that are now walked and visited rather than worked.
